The Christian sacrament of Holy Orders is the recognition of the church's clergy.
This sacrament, through the special grace of the Holy Spirit, makes the recipient like Christ and makes him or her an instrument of Christ in the service of his Church.
By the conferral of holy orders a person is enabled to exercise the proper office as a representative of Christ, the Head of the Church.
The sacrament of Holy Orders will give the recipient an indelible divine seal...
Simply put, it is a system given to the church.
In theory, only a bishop is qualified to perform the sacrament of Holy Orders.
